Listen "Feature Vs. Bug: Calculating Relational Needs With MBTI"
Episode Synopsis
Our psychological type - our MBTI type preferences - has a profound impact on our relational needs and capacities. That is, how we tend to want to be related to in order to feel acceptance, connection, and intimacy with other people, and what we have a lot of energy for doing with other people to meet their needs. Let's unpack the eight Jungian functions' relational needs and consider whether we're describing features or bugs in the operating systems of ourself and those around us!
